    In Pennsylvania, more than 282,000 people are living with Alzheimer’s. Over 465,000 caregivers dedicate 822 million hours of unpaid care. The Greater Pennsylvania Chapter of the Alzheimer’s Association is here to help, through its offices in Harrisburg and Pittsburgh, along with a network of dedicated staff and volunteers across the Commonwealth.

    Whether it’s offering support to anyone facing Alzheimer’s, advocating for the needs and rights of those facing dementia, or advancing critical research, we work toward methods of treatment, prevention, and ultimately, a cure.
